Bazel

Originally developed by Google, Bazel is the gold standard for large-scale, polyglot monorepos. It provides hermetic builds, ensuring that the same input always produces the same output, regardless of the environment. Pants

Pants is a build system designed specifically for Python, though it supports other languages as well. It excels in monorepo environments, providing fast, incremental builds and dependency analysis. Pants is known for its ease of use compared to Bazel, while still offering powerful features like remote caching and fine-grained dependency tracking.
